Atomic Habits

Based on your book

Atomic Habits

by James Clear

InformativeThought-provokingEmpoweringOptimisticInspiringSelf-improvementPersonal growthOvercoming adversityCharacter growthSelf-discovery

Atomic Habits isn't just another self-help book; it's a remarkably clear and actionable guide to reshaping your life through tiny, consistent efforts. James Clear breaks down the science of habit formation into straightforward, digestible principles, making the often daunting task of personal change feel genuinely achievable. You'll find yourself nodding along, recognizing your own patterns, and feeling an optimistic surge that real progress is within reach. This book doesn't just tell you what to do; it meticulously explains the "why" and "how," equipping you with a practical framework to build lasting systems, not just fleeting motivation. If you've ever felt frustrated by a lack of progress or overwhelmed by big goals, this is the empowering read that offers a refreshingly direct path to self-mastery and sustained growth. It’s for anyone ready to stop wishing for change and start building it, one small, intentional step at a time.

The Power of Habit
The Power of Habit

by Charles Duhigg

This is the foundational text that James Clear often references, exploring the scientific loop of cue, routine, and reward. It provides the neurological framework for why habits exist and how they can be transformed through practical application.

Tiny Habits
Tiny Habits

by B.J. Fogg

Focusing on the 'small wins' philosophy, Fogg's research-based approach mirrors Clear's emphasis on starting small. It offers a systematic way to design habits by anchoring them to existing routines, making it a perfect companion piece.

Deep Work
Deep Work

by Cal Newport

While Atomic Habits focuses on the 'how' of behavior, Deep Work focuses on the 'what' of high-level productivity. It shares a similar analytical and disciplined tone, teaching readers how to cultivate the intense focus necessary to master hard things.

Grit
Grit

by Angela Duckworth

Duckworth explores why talent isn't enough, focusing on the combination of passion and perseverance. Fans of Clear's focus on systems over goals will appreciate her data-driven look at how long-term consistency beats intensity.

Mindset: The New Psychology of Success
Mindset: The New Psychology of Success

by Carol S. Dweck

This book provides the psychological infrastructure for habit change by introducing the growth mindset. It aligns with Clear's idea that identity-based habits are the most effective way to achieve lasting transformation.

Thinking, Fast and Slow
Thinking, Fast and Slow

by Daniel Kahneman

A deep dive into the two systems that drive the way we think, this book explains the cognitive biases that often derail our good intentions. It provides the 'why' behind the friction and cravings that Atomic Habits seeks to manage.

The Compound Effect
The Compound Effect

by Darren Hardy

This book is the spiritual predecessor to Atomic Habits, focusing on how small, everyday decisions accumulate into massive results over time. Its fast-paced, direct style will feel very familiar to James Clear's audience.
